NVC Role Play Club – (Online) Intermediate – Train the trainers

 


Start 9th May 2024 – End Date 4th July 2024.

Held fortnightly on a Thursday 2pm-4pm British Summer Time on Zoom.

 


A dedicated online space to practice, build skills and fluency using Nonviolent Communication (NVC) through role play.

 


We're on a mission to make life easier for CNVC certification candidates practicing and embodying NVC who maybe longing for more ease and fluency when situations get hard, the stakes are high and where the connection really matters.

Role Play club is hosted and facilitated by Barry Jones (CNVC Certified Trainer) and Em Burns (Certification candidate). They bring with them a mix of groundedness, vulnerability, fun, energy and inclusive and engaging facilitation.

 

Who?

Role play club was bought to life to support and stretch Barry as he prepared for his assessment event as a certification candidate in spring 2023. After Barry became a Certified Trainer, he and Em run role play club again. This time it was open to anyone longing to learn and develop their NVC skills and consciousness through role play.

This next iteration of role play club is aimed specifically at certification candidates travelling the path to becoming a Certified Trainer with the Centre for Nonviolent Communication (CNVC).

 

How?

Role play club will be held online and people are invited to join the course and attend all of the 5 sessions. We imagine this will help to build a sense of community and safety to support practice, vulnerability, and growth.

People will have plenty of opportunities to be in the ‘audience’ and witness roles plays as well as participate in the role plays.

Witnesses will be invited to offer value based feedback for role players. The scenarios will be selected from the CNVC Certification Preparation Packet or from real life examples that role play club members suggest.

We will mirror how role plays are conducted at assessment events organised by the English Speaking European Assessment Team.
